The future of parking in Sweden: Technology that changes everyday life

As Sweden’s cities grow, the need to manage parking areas in a smart and sustainable way increases. Technologies such as IoT (Internet of Things), AI (artificial intelligence), and autonomous systems are being increasingly used to streamline parking. These solutions not only make everyday life easier for drivers but also play an important role in reducing traffic congestion and improving the environment.

Automated parking services via apps

The latest trend for simplifying parking in cities is the use of apps that offer real-time information on available parking spaces. Through these digital services, drivers can easily find a place to park, eliminating the need to drive around searching for free spots. Some systems also allow drivers to reserve a parking spot in advance, freeing them from the worry of finding parking when they reach their destination. This results in reduced traffic congestion and improved traffic flow, contributing to lower fuel consumption and fewer emissions.

AI and data analytics for efficient parking

AI technology and data analytics can revolutionize how parking spaces are used and optimized, creating significant benefits for property owners and landowners. By analyzing large amounts of data—such as traffic flow, demand, and weather conditions—AI systems can predict where and when parking is needed most. This enables more efficient management of parking resources and maximizes occupancy, thereby increasing revenue.

🍒 Dynamic pricing and space optimization

For property owners, this means the ability to implement dynamic pricing, where parking fees are adjusted based on demand. During peak periods, fees can be increased to maximize revenue, while lower prices can attract more customers during quieter times. This not only optimizes parking efficiency but also allows parking areas to be used more flexibly, which is especially useful during large events or weekends when demand is at its highest.

🍒 Increased flexibility and use of underutilized spaces

For landowners, AI and data analytics allow them to identify patterns and periods when parking areas are underutilized. By dynamically opening up additional parking spaces or reallocating parking between different areas, they can create a more flexible use of land and thereby generate more revenue. It also enables landowners to offer parking solutions in areas with lower demand and create a more balanced load on parking infrastructure.

Sustainable urban development with smart parking

Smart parking technologies such as IoT, AI, and autonomous systems not only contribute to practical parking solutions but also to more sustainable urban development. By reducing the time cars spend searching for parking, CO₂ emissions are also reduced, which is particularly important for cities like Stockholm, Gothenburg, and Malmö that aim to meet their sustainability goals. Smart parking solutions help optimize parking resources and reduce inefficient traffic, which in the long run helps cities achieve climate goals and reduce the environmental impact associated with parking management.
